Hilton adds the final batch of 100 Small Luxury Hotels
Links on Head for Points may support the site by paying a commission. See here for all partner links.
Hilton has added the final batch of 100 Small Luxury Hotels properties to its website.
This means that of the 560 hotels in Small Luxury Hotels, 400 have agreed to join the Hilton partnership and are now bookable for cash or Hilton Honors points. This is a good sign-up rate in my view, given that the hotels have to give benefits (outlined below) to elite members of Hilton Honors.
It’s fair to say that these hotels are far more aspirational as a points redemption than 95% of Hilton’s own hotels.

What makes the SLH partnership even more interesting is that redemptions follow standard Hilton Honors rules:
- no hotel will cost more than 150,000 points per night
- ‘5-4-4’ will be available if you are Silver Elite or above
It turns out that there are some excellent redemption deals to be had. Even hotels which do not offer ‘outsized value’ will still get you a redemption value in line with our expected Hilton Honors value of 0.33p per point. Many are well above this.
One example we originally flagged was the 240 sq m overwater bungalow at Milaidhoo Maldives (website here) which is $2,500 for cash. Redemptions are capped at 130,000 points per night, getting you 1.5p per Hilton Honors point. Reward availability here has, unsurprisingly, now dried up though.
Which UK hotels are participating?
Here are the UK hotels in SLH which are now bookable on Hilton Honors points:
- Alexander House and Utopia Spa
- Ashdown Park Hotel
- Bishopstrow Hotel & Spa
- Crossbasket Castle
- Culloden Estate & Spa
- Dormy House Hotel
- DUKES London
- Flemings Mayfair
- Foxhill Manor
- Great Fosters
- Greywalls Hotel
- Grove of Narberth
- Homewood
- Inverlochy Castle
- Isle of Eriska Hotel, Spa and Island
- Monkey Island Estate

- Nira Caledonia
- Rothay Manor
- The Academy
- The Fish Hotel
- The Franklin
- The Gainsborough Bath Spa (review)
- The Gallivant
- The Grand Hotel Eastbourne (review, image above)
- The Retreat at Elcot Park
- The Roseate Edinburgh
- The Mitre Hampton Court
- Tylney Hall Hotel and Gardens

What are Hilton Honors elite benefits at SLH hotels?
Here is a reminder of the elite benefits for Hilton Honors members who book an SLH property via the Hilton website for cash or points.
These are surprisingly comprehensive, given that World of Hyatt struggled to get SLH properties to offer much during the years they held the partnership. This is what you get:
- Member (no status): member discount, complimentary standard Wi-Fi, complimentary late checkout, bottled water, no resort fees on reward stays
- Silver: 20% elite tier bonus, 5th standard reward night free, all “Member” benefits
- Gold: 80% elite tier bonus, complimentary breakfast for two, space-available upgrades, 5th standard reward night free, all “Member” benefits
- Diamond: 100% elite tier bonus, complimentary breakfast for two, space-available upgrades, 5th standard reward night free, all “Member” benefits
